• Armin van Buuren & Adam Beyer - No Mercy (Live @ Coachella 2026)

    On paper, a trance institution and one of techno’s most respected purists sharing a Coachella stage shouldn’t work, which is exactly why No Mercy is so fascinating. Armin van Buuren and Adam Beyer come from opposite ends of dance music’s class system, and this live cut is the sound of them meeting somewhere in the middle — the relentless mechanical drive of techno fused with the unapologetic emotional sweep trance never gave up on. The live recording carries an energy a sterile studio version would have sanded right off, complete with a crowd that clearly couldn’t quite believe what it was watching happen. It’s the kind of collaboration that reads as a marketing stunt right up until you actually hear it click into place. Whether you turned up a trance head or a techno snob, there’s something in here built specifically to win you over and quietly embarrass your purism. Genuinely one of the more interesting things either of them has put their name to in a long time.
